Stateline Motel

Stateline Motel (Italian: L'ultima chance, also known as Last Chance, Motel of Fear and Last Chance for a Born Loser) is a 1973 Italian crime film directed by Maurizio Lucidi.

It is based on the novel of the same name written by Franco Enna.[2][3][4]
